One former Liverpool flop is among the top 10 lowest paid Premier League footballers this season.

The English top-flight includes some of the richest clubs in world football, so it's no surprise that players are earning the big bucks.

The likes of Kevin De Bruyne is thought to earn a whopping £400,000 per-week, while Liverpool's Mohamed Salah takes home a reported £350,000.

However, not everyone is quite so fortunate. A report from Sports Khabri, using data from Capology, has compiled the 10 lowest paid Premier League players of the 2023/24 season. Mind you, they are not exactly scraping a living.

There are a few names you may recognise on the list, including former Liverpool goalkeeper Loris Karius.

The 30-year-old, famous for his catastrophic night in the Champions League final against Real Madrid in 2018, moved to Newcastle United in September 2022.

He is currently back-up for Nick Pope at St James' Park and earns just £10,000 per-week at the Tyneside club, with his contract due to expire in June 2024.

Without further ado, here is the full list in descending order.

10. Max Lowe | Sheffield United (£10,000 p/w)

9. Tommy Doyle | Wolverhampton Wanderers (£10,000 p/w)

8. George Baldock | Sheffield United (£10,000 p/w)

7. Loris Karius | Newcastle United (£10,000 p/w)

6. Kourtney Hause | Aston Villa (£8,077 p/w)

5. Pelly Ruddock Mpanzu | Luton Town (£7,500 p/w)

4. James Shea | Luton Town (£7,500 p/w)

3. Jordan Clark | Luton Town (£5,000 p/w)

2. Rhys Norrington-Davies | Sheffield United (£4,000 p/w)

1. Alex Mighten | Nottingham Forest (£3,462 p/w)
